chry Posted October 10, 2016 Report Share Posted October 10, 2016 Hello! I'm on H1-B. October 7, 2016 was my last working day. I was given a notice about my lay-off on September 19, 2016. I interviewed with a few companies for a full-time position, but, I didn't hear back. I'm not on payroll from October 10, 2016. Apart from finding another employer asap, what are all the options I have and which among them is the best and safe? Thanks! Link to comment
pontevecchio Posted October 10, 2016 Report Share Posted October 10, 2016 Apply for a COS to B2 stating you need time for a new sponsor and that you have the finances with proof and will leave in say 3-4 months if no joy and apply tomorrow. This gives you a few months to get a new sponsor. If you get one LEAVE and return with the visa. Link to comment
JoeF Posted October 10, 2016 Report Share Posted October 10, 2016 First off, your employer has to pay for your travel back to your home country, if you wish to go back. Second, if you want to stay, why haven't you filed a COS to another status, like B2, yet? You are out of status from the day of layoff on. Link to comment
